Font Size: a A A

Research And Application Of The J2EE-Based Enterprise Information System Framework

Posted on:2006-01-15Degree:MasterType:Thesis
Country:ChinaCandidate:Z P ChenFull Text:PDF
GTID:2178360185463460Subject:Software engineering
Abstract/Summary:PDF Full Text Request
With the rapid development of Internet, call for highly effective developing enterprise application system becomes more and more intense. However, we often faced with below questions in practice: how to builds the development framework of enterprise information system fastly? How to improve the maintainability,reusability,expansibility and security of applications system? How to solves the problems such as data exchange,communion difficulty and data redunance, which due to the heterogeneous system in a enterprise.. Aim at these technique nodus, this thesis researchs and extends some open source frameworks such as Struts,Tiles,Log4j,OSCache,Hibernate and so on, try our best to encapsulate some operation which is independent of business, offers the abstract class of encapsulating common behavior and the logical,canonical programme interface, designs the Enterprise Information System Framework (EISF for short) which is based on MVC pattern.Enterprise Information System Framework provides a series of reusable groupware, such as persistence layer which introduces Dynamic Value Object,Value List Hander and Command pattern, it encapsulates the detail of accessing database and affords the interface of different persistence layer framework; basing on Asynchronous JavaScript and XML (Ajax for short) , we develops the client validity check engine,dynamic cascading menu and common,dynamic tree structure groupware, as well as a set of tag library which include query,pagination,cache an so on. They reduce the code redundancy and predigests the development of interface layer enormously; The security subsystem which is based on Secure Socket Layer (SSL for short) and Role-Based Access Control (RBAC for short) ensures the data security transmission and privilege control. Furthermore, the model of Enterprise Application Integration( EAI for short) which based on Web Services, it supply some helpful explore for the sake of system integration and data communion for the future.The framework predigests developing, furthers the developing efficiency of the Web application system and alleviates the work of the developers to a great extent.Developers may concentrate on realizing of business function. It is adapt to developing large and middle-scale distributed application system. on the basis of this framework, we implemented the Lao Bai Xing medicine Management Information System and some digital campus projects, which has been put in use and got favorable effect.
Keywords/Search Tags:Web Application Framework MVC, Design Pattern Ajax Technology
PDF Full Text Request
Related items